mb/google/poppy/variant/nami - Ensure power cycle of FPMCU on startup
Add functionality to ensure that the FPMCU is power cycled long enough on boot to ensure proper reset. This solution relies solely on coreboot to sequence the power and reset signals appropriately (150ms on boot). -Confirmed power is off for 150ms on boot. -Confirmed RCC_CSR of FPMCU indicates power cycle occurred. -Confirmed reset is de-asserted approx 3ms after power application (target >2.5ms) BUG=b:245954151 TEST=Confirmed FPMCU is still functional on Nami and timings are as expected.
